在网站建站过程中,优化图片加载速度至关重要,可以通过优化图片大小来减少加载时间,这可以通过调整图片尺寸、格式(如使用JPEG或WebP)以及压缩图片来实现,利用浏览器缓存可以加快图片的加载速度,因为浏览器会将常用图片缓存起来,从而减少重复加载的时间,使用CDN(内容分发网络)可以将图片存储在全球多个服务器上,使用户能够从最近的服务器获取图片,进一步减少加载时间。
在现代互联网时代,网站的速度和用户体验至关重要,图片加载速度作为网页性能的一个重要指标,直接影响着用户的使用体验,本文将探讨在网站建站过程中如何有效优化图片加载速度。
选择合适的图片格式
在上传到网站上的图片,其文件格式至关重要,不同的图像格式有着不同的优缺点,例如JPEG适合照片类图片,能够保留丰富的色彩和细节,但压缩比不高;PNG则适用于图标、透明背景等简单的图像,可以无损压缩,但色彩表现不如JPEG丰富;SVG适合矢量图形的展示,放大或缩小时能保持清晰度,但文件大小相对较大,在选择图像格式时,应综合考虑图像类型和使用场景,以获得最佳的图片质量和加载速度。
对图片进行压缩优化
在网页建设中,许多原始图片文件往往较大,导致网站加载缓慢,通过运用图像压缩技术,可以有效减小文件体积,从而缩短图片的加载时间,常见的压缩工具有TinyPNG、JPEGmini等,它们能够在保证图片质量的同时,实现较大的压缩比。
使用图片雪碧图
雪碧图(CSS sprites)是将多个小图标合并到一张大图中,然后通过CSS的背景定位功能来显示对应的小图标,这种做法可以有效减少HTTP请求的次数,从而加快页面加载速度,对于网站中的按钮、logo等重复使用的元素,可以考虑使用雪碧图进行优化。
利用CDN加速图片加载
CDN(Content Delivery Network)是一种将网站内容分发到多个服务器节点的技术,用户访问网站时可以从离自己最近的节点获取资源,从而提高资源的加载速度,在网站建设过程中,可以将图片资源上传到CDN上,然后通过HTML中的标签引用这些资源,实现图片的快速加载。
设置合理的图片尺寸和分辨率
对于网页中的图片,应根据其显示位置和实际需求,设置合理的尺寸和分辨率,过大的图片会占用更多的网页空间,导致加载缓慢;而过小的图片则无法提供足够的细节展示,在设计网页布局时,应充分考虑图片的实际用途和用户的需求,合理设置图片的尺寸和分辨率。
启用浏览器缓存
通过启用浏览器缓存,可以让用户在多次访问网站时,不必重复下载已有的图片资源,从而节省网页的加载时间,为了实现这一目标,需要在服务器端配置相应的HTTP缓存头信息,告诉浏览器图片资源的有效期和最大缓存大小。
优化网站图片加载速度是一个复杂而系统的工程,涉及到多个方面的考虑,只有全面分析并应用上述方法,才能在实际建站过程中取得良好的优化效果。